On National Signing Day, DISD Recognizes its Outbound Athletes

madisonhighrecruits.jpg
Patrick Michels
James Madison High recruits watch game highlights on an overhead video screen.
On this (overhyped?) National Letter of Intent Signing Day, high schoolers all over the country chose which school they'd be suiting up for next. For some, it was as simple as faxing in a signed letter (a mighty challenge in its own right), but for the Dallas Independent School District's top recruits, much pageantry awaited.

For the last 10 years, Dallas high schools have combined for a district-wide "Meet the Signees" event, and the tradition continued today down at the Ellis Davis Field House. Not all of the district's biggest names attended, but No. 1 recruit Kevin Brent, the South Oak Cliff High defensive back, was there decked out in Oklahoma Sooner crimson and cream, and Skyline DB Steve Williams walked across the floor in Cal Bears blue and gold.
